Merge pull request #19 from worr/ctcp_action
Added support for CTCP ACTION (/me)
This commit is contained in:
commit
a1d207d5fa
@ -30,6 +30,7 @@ Events for callbacks
|
|||||||
* CTCP_CLIENTINFO
|
* CTCP_CLIENTINFO
|
||||||
* CTCP_TIME
|
* CTCP_TIME
|
||||||
* CTCP_PING
|
* CTCP_PING
|
||||||
|
* CTCP_ACTION (/me)
|
||||||
* PRIVMSG
|
* PRIVMSG
|
||||||
* MODE
|
* MODE
|
||||||
* JOIN
|
* JOIN
|
||||||
|
@ -54,6 +54,11 @@ func (irc *Connection) RunCallbacks(event *Event) {
|
|||||||
|
|
||||||
} else if event.Message == "CLIENTINFO" {
|
} else if event.Message == "CLIENTINFO" {
|
||||||
event.Code = "CTCP_CLIENTINFO"
|
event.Code = "CTCP_CLIENTINFO"
|
||||||
|
|
||||||
|
} else if event.Message[0:6] == "ACTION" {
|
||||||
|
event.Code = "CTCP_ACTION"
|
||||||
|
event.Message = event.Message[7:]
|
||||||
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Loading…
Reference in New Issue
Block a user